The Old Station Nursery Ltd in Charlecote seeks an enthusiastic Apprentice to support daily routines and work collaboratively with the team. This position offers a chance to make a difference in early childhood education.

The apprenticeship lasts for 1 year and 2 months, working 40 hours weekly, Monday to Friday, with shifts agreed upon at the offer stage. Bring your creativity, dedication, and enthusiasm to this fulfilling role!

How to prepare for a job interview at The Old Station Nursery Ltd

Know Your Stuff

Before the interview, make sure you understand the basics of early years education. Brush up on key concepts and practices that are relevant to the role. This will show your enthusiasm and commitment to making a difference in children's lives.

Show Your Creativity

Think of some fun and engaging activities you could implement with children. Be ready to share these ideas during the interview. This not only highlights your creativity but also demonstrates your proactive approach to early childhood education.

Team Player Mindset

Since the role involves working collaboratively with a team, be prepared to discuss your experiences in teamwork. Share examples of how you've successfully worked with others in the past, especially in educational or childcare settings.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the nursery's approach to early years education or how they support apprentices. This shows your genuine interest in the position and helps you determine if it's the right fit for you.
